Angular2 generator by Devialab

An Angular2 generator for generic Devialab webapp projects with webpack

Yeoman generator for Angular2 - lets you quickly set up a project with sensible defaults and best practices.

Usage

Install yo and generator-devialab-angular2:

npm install -g yo generator-devialab-angular2

Make a new directory, and cd into it:

mkdir my-new-project && cd $_

Run yo devialab-angular2:

yo devialab-angular2

Builds

Run npm run build or npm run build:dev to build the app for development. Run npm run build:prod to build the app for production,

Server

Run npm run start, npm run server or npm run server:dev to serve the app for development. Run npm run server:prod to serve the app for producction mode (you have to build the app for production before serve)

Testing

Run npm run test or npm run test:unit to unit test the app in a single run. Run npm run test:unit:debug to unit test the app in a watching mode.

Generators

Available generators:

App

Sets up a new Angular2 app, generating all the boilerplate you need to get started. The app generator also optionally installs Bootstrap, additional Angular2 modules, and webpack bundler set up ...

Example:

yo devialab-angular2

The project use npm to resolve all the dependencies

Module

Sets up a new Angular2 module, generating all the basic components that you need to create a new module.

Example:

yo devialab-angular2:module
